Pushing Boundaries with Eco-Innovation
Sustainability in graphic design doesn’t just address environmental challenges, it opens doors to innovative approaches that redefine design itself. By combining eco-conscious principles with cutting-edge tools and creative strategies, designers can deliver impactful, sustainable solutions. This entry explores how sustainability fuels innovation.
Eco-Innovation in Action
- Biodegradable and Recycled Materials
The development of innovative materials has significantly expanded sustainable options for graphic design. For instance, the use of biodegradable paper embedded with seeds allows packaging to transform into a plantable product, merging design with nature. Projects like these align with the principles of cradle-to-cradle design advocated by McDonough and Braungart (Cradle to Cradle, 2002), turning waste into opportunities. - Generative Design for Resource Optimization
Generative design uses algorithms to create multiple design variations, optimizing for specific sustainability metrics such as material use or energy consumption. This approach has been used to develop minimalistic packaging that reduces waste without compromising aesthetics or functionality. - Interactive and Digital Innovations
Transitioning from physical to digital mediums is another area of sustainable innovation. Interactive infographics, virtual product manuals, and augmented reality (AR) branding experiences reduce the need for printed materials while engaging audiences in new ways. Google’s lightweight design for digital platforms, as highlighted by Dougherty (Green Graphic Design, 2008), sets an example for energy-efficient digital solutions. - 3D Printing for Packaging Design
3D printing enables designers to prototype and produce packaging with minimal material waste. Brands have used this technology to create custom-fit designs that eliminate unnecessary components, showcasing how innovation and sustainability intersect.

Key Drivers of Sustainability-Led Innovation
- Creative Problem-Solving
Sustainability challenges require designers to think outside conventional frameworks. For example, designing reusable packaging or modular graphics encourages rethinking the product lifecycle. - Collaboration Across Disciplines
Working with scientists, engineers, and material experts fosters breakthroughs in design. Projects like Coca-Cola’s PlantBottle packaging demonstrate how interdisciplinary efforts can lead to scalable solutions (Packaging Sustainability, Jedlicka, 2011). - Consumer Expectations
With growing awareness of environmental issues, consumers demand more sustainable products. Meeting these expectations drives innovation as brands seek eco-friendly ways to maintain competitive advantages.
Challenges in Scaling Eco-Innovation
While the possibilities of eco-innovation are inspiring, challenges remain:
- Access to Resources: Advanced technologies like 3D printing and generative design require specialized knowledge and tools.
- Balancing Costs: Innovative materials and methods can be costly, especially in the early stages of development.
- Regulatory Obstacles: Adhering to sustainability regulations while staying innovative can complicate workflows.
